摘要
图像平滑作为去除图像中含有噪声的图像增强处理技术,是各种与图像有关软件中必不可少的功能模块。文中在分析噪声模型的基础上,对均值平滑、中值平滑、边缘保持平滑等技术从图像处理空间域中的算法原理、实现方法及效率等方面进行了详细比较。针对图像中含有的不同噪声模型,通过多次试验,得出了值得从事图像处理研究者参考的结论。这将有助于提高图像处理软件开发的效率。
As a key image enhancement technology to remove the noise in images, image smoothing is a necessary function in various image-processing software. In this paper, mean smoothing,median smoothing,edge keeping smoothing and so on are discussed based on analyzing noise model ,then their corresponding algorithm principle, realization methods and work efficiency are compared with each other.Tests on corrupted images of different noise model show that methods in the paper can be the reference of image processing researchers, and improve the efficiency of the development of image processing software.
